IHI Corporation Announces the Sale of IHI Agri-Tech Corporation’s Small Engine Business

IHI Corporation (Headquarters: Koto-ku, Tokyo; President: Tsugio Mitsuoka; “IHI”) announces that it has executed an agreement to sell the commercial engine-focused small engine business of IHI’s wholly-owned subsidiary IHI Agri-Tech Corporation*1 (“IAT”) to U.S.-based Caterpillar Inc. *2 (“Caterpillar”). The closing of the transaction is expected to take place at the end of December 2018. Furthermore, IAT’s equity shares in its engine joint ventures with Caterpillar in England, the U.S., and China have been sold to Caterpillar, effective today.

In recent years, emissions regulations on diesel engines have tightened worldwide, and in addition to increased competition in the diesel engine industry, development costs and the burden of securing resources for engines that comply with next-generation emissions regulations are increasing year by year. In light of these circumstances, IHI and IAT received an offer for the sale of IAT’s small engine business from Caterpillar, the parent company of England-based Perkins Engines Company Limited*3 and its affiliates, which manufacture and sell engines overseas and are IAT’s joint venture partners, and IHI and IAT have agreed to sell the business to Caterpillar.

The purchaser of IAT’s small engine business, Caterpillar, is a world-le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ment and also has a global presence manufacturing and selling diesel, natural gas and other engines. With this transaction, Caterpillar is able to combine its global resources and its know-how from medium and large engines with IAT’s small engine know-how to create a broad product line that can provide greater value to both companies’ customers.

Following the close of the transaction, the manufacture, sale and after-service of Shibaura engines that are currently performed by IAT will be taken over by a new-formed subsidiary of Caterpillar – Perkins Japan LLC. This newly-formed subsidiary will be responsible for the continued manufacture, sale and servicing of products for customers of the small engine business.

IAT was established in October 2017 and is the combined company of IHI Shibaura Machinery Corporation, which focused on small engines and turf-care products, and IHI Star, which focused on agricultural machinery.
Following the close of the transaction, IAT will focus on agricultural machinery and turf-care products.

In order to strengthen its earnings foundations, IHI has been pursuing the selection and concentration of its businesses through new portfolio management in line with its “Group Management Policies 2016.” IHI will continue to implement these policies to strengthen its earning power and enhance its competitiveness.

<Company Profile>
*1 IHI Agri-Tech Corporation
Headquarters 1061-2, Kamiosatsu, Chitose-shi, Hokkaido
Representative :  Kaoru Miyahara, President and Representative Director
Capital :  1,111,000,000 JPY (end of March 2018) 
Revenue :  27,200,000,000 JPY (end of March 2018) 
Number of Employees :  618 (end of March 2018) 
Description of Business :  Develop, manufacture and sell agricultural machinery (roll balers, hay balers, broadcasters, etc.), turf-care products, engines, sterilization and deodorization equipment, machining, electronic control devices
